🌿 High-Value Crops with Cultivation Duration < 1 Year (Suitable for Nigeria)
Chia Seeds (3–4 months): This superfood powerhouse offers exceptional omega‑3 content and fiber‑rich nutrition, meeting growing export demand particularly in health‑conscious markets. Thrives in Middle Belt regions and parts of Northern Nigeria including Kaduna and Plateau states.
Quinoa (3–4 months): A premium high‑value grain perfectly positioned for the expanding gluten‑free health market. Best cultivated in highland areas such as Jos Plateau and Mambilla Plateau where cooler temperatures optimize growth.
Sesame Seeds (3–4 months): Strongly export‑oriented crop serving the edible oil, tahini, and bakery industries. Performs exceptionally well across North and Middle Belt regions, particularly in Jigawa and Niger states.
Moringa (2–3 months for leaves; 6 months for seeds): A versatile crop serving the booming nutraceuticals market through leaf powder and seed oil production. Adaptable nationwide with consistent performance across all Nigerian agro‑ecological zones.
Ginger (6–8 months): Premium spice crop with strong pharmaceutical, beverage, and culinary applications driving robust export demand. Particularly well‑suited to Southern Kaduna, Benue, and Nassarawa regions.
Turmeric (7–9 months): Multi‑purpose crop serving natural dye, spice, and medicinal markets with increasing global demand. Optimal cultivation zones include Southern and Middle Belt regions.
Amaranth Grain Type (3–4 months): Gluten‑free grain rich in protein and micronutrients, positioning perfectly for health‑focused markets. Best performance in Southern and Middle Belt cultivation areas.
Lemongrass (3–4 months for first cut; multiple harvests): High‑value crop serving essential oil, herbal tea, and wellness industries with multiple harvest opportunities per season. Suitable for South and Middle Belt regions.
African Bird's Eye Chili (4–5 months): Premium chili variety with exceptional export demand in spice and dry chili trade markets. Performs well across all regions, with particularly strong results in North and Middle Belt areas.
Basil Sweet/African (2–3 months): Fast‑growing culinary herb serving essential oil and herbal infusion markets with rapid turnover potential. Optimal growth in South and Middle Belt regions.
Stevia (3–4 months for first harvest): Revolutionary zero‑calorie natural sweetener targeting the emerging global health market. Best cultivation results in Southern and Middle Belt regions.
Sorghum Red/White (4–5 months): Established crop serving food, alcohol, and brewery applications with proven global demand. Performs excellently across all regions, particularly in North and Middle Belt areas.
✅ Summary
All crops listed can be harvested within 1 year, most within 3–6 months
Suitable for smallholder, commercial, or export‑focused farming
Many have growing demand in health, herbal, and wellness sectors
Most are adaptable to Nigerian agro‑ecologies, especially with proper seed varieties
